How to Setup a Clean Chart Template in MetaTrader 4

Save time by setting up a clean chart template in MT4. This tutorial will show you the fastest way to do it.

Let's face it, the default MT4 chart settings are ugly.

It really helps to have a clean chart template that you can go back to, every time you want to try out a new set of indicators.

You can even set your clean chart template as your default chart setting.

Here is a quick tip on how I setup a clean chart.

 

You can also use this video to save any chart template that you want.

Templates make it easy to get you up and running on any pair with a couple clicks.
